Site work and paving for a sidewalk / parking lot in Meriden, Connecticut. Completed plans call for site work for a sidewalk / parking lot; and for paving for a sidewalk / parking lot.
As of July 08, 2025, this project has not yet been awarded. A timeline for the award has not yet been established. The City of Meriden, CT is soliciting sealed electronic bids in seeking the services of a contractor to furnish labor and materials to construct a multi-use linear trail along the western side of Research Parkway from East Main Street and the Wallingford Town Line Each bid shall be accompanied by a Certified Check or Bid Bond in the amount of Ten (10%) percent of the amount bid. The right is reserved to reject any or all bids, in whole or in part, to award any item, group of items, or total bid, and to waive informality or technical defects, if it is deemed to be in the best interest of the City of Meriden. No bidder may withdraw its bid within ninety (90) days of the date of the bid opening. Labor and Material Payment Bond and a Performance Bond for One Hundred Percent (100%) of the contract price, with a corporate surety approved by the City of Meriden, will be required of the lowest responsible bidder. The attention of bidders is directed to the requirement for minimum wage rates to be paid under this contract. The bidder agrees that 9% of the final contract value shall be performed by Disadvantaged Business Enterprises (DBE) certified by the Connecticut Department of Transportation as a sub-contractor or owner-operator of construction equipment. The Bidder must indicate with their Bid the DBE firm(s) it intends to utilize to meet the above state percentage and submit the Pre-Award DBE Commitment Approval Request with the bid forms. The DBE pre-award forms can be found/obtained online. The City of Meriden is an Affirmative Action/Equal Opportunity Employer. Disadvantaged, minority, small, and women business enterprises are encouraged to respond.
